在iOS开发中,"烟雾粒子特效"能提升应用程序的视觉表现,尤其是在游戏和动画方面。通过实现这些特效,开发人员可以为用户创造出更具吸引力的视觉效果。接下来,我们将详细记录下如何解决"iOS烟雾粒子特效"问题的过程,以及相关的环境准备和操作步骤。
## 环境准备
在进行iOS粒子特效开发之前,需要确保软硬件环境能够支持开发和运行。以下是所需的基本配置:
### 软硬件要求
| 项目
[Unity3D]Particle System粒子系统首先看一下效果1.创建一个Particle System:右键Effects->Particle System Pause暂停播放粒子效果 Restart重新播放粒子系统 Stop清除播放的粒子效果2.单击创建好的Particle System,可以在Inspector面板下的particle system下设置粒子的属性在加粒子样式之
转载
2024-03-17 14:05:27
194阅读
1 需求实现 粒子系统ParticleSystem 中介绍了粒子初始化、粒子发射、发射器形状、渲染器、碰撞、子发射器、拖尾等粒子系统的基本用法,本节将基于粒子系统实现烟花特效。 实现需求如下(资源见→Unity3D烟花特效预设体文
转载
2024-05-22 18:13:35
324阅读
UGUI粒子特效一、UI层粒子特效存在的问题凭我的经验在UI层播放粒子特效至少会遇到以下3类问题:粒子特效的裁剪问题。比如滑出滚动列表后被裁剪粒子特效与UI元素之间的层级问题。能够被某些UI元素遮盖、或夹在某些UI元素之间粒子特效的适配问题。在不同分辨率下粒子特效不能像UI一样自动适配这些问题相比大家都有遇到过,解决方案也是多种多样,本博客提出一个统一的解决方案,能够同时解决以上3个问题。二、解决
转载
2024-07-23 09:53:14
230阅读
粒子系统是在三维空间渲染出来的二维图像,主要用于烟,火,水滴,落叶等效果。一个粒子系统由粒子发射器、粒子动画器和粒子渲染器三个独立的部分组成。Unity中自带了一些粒子效果,在Assets>ImportPackage>Particles,即可将Prticles.UnityPackage导入到项目中,这些粒子效果包括:Dust(沙尘)、Fire(火焰)、Water(水)、Smoke(烟雾
转载
2024-04-30 19:06:55
488阅读
Unity3D粒子系统制作烟雾特效本文将会介绍如何使用Unity内的粒子系统制作烟雾效果。 如果想了解Unity粒子系统中的基础属性,可以看这篇博客:Unity3D 粒子系统之基础属性介绍 先附上预览图:制作教程材质贴图首先我们需要一张烟雾材质用的材质贴图,我是自己画的,可以参考下图自己画一张或者去网上找素材。 注意,一定要使用黑底的图片。 将画好的图片导入Unity中。烟雾材质在Project窗
转载
2024-03-15 20:28:49
540阅读
原标题:Unity粒子系统插件,酷炫特效唾手可得随着全球使用Unity进行游戏或VR/AR开发的开发者越来越多,Asset Store资源商店也不断为大家提供着越来越丰富的资源。今天我们就为大家分享几款实用的Unity粒子系统插件,帮助大家轻松实现满足各种需求的粒子特效,让您的作品充满活力。Particle Dynamic Magic 2这是一款用于在Unity中实现贴花、粒子特效或曲线控制效果的
转载
2023-11-07 15:07:46
98阅读
实现 iOS 粒子特效的过程
在 iOS 开发中,粒子特效是一种常见且引人注目的视觉效果,可以用于游戏、应用程序的交互或动画展示。粒子特效的实现通常涉及对图形、动画和性能优化的综合考虑。本文将在以下几个方面详细阐述实现 iOS 粒子特效的过程。
## 协议背景
以下是实现 iOS 粒子特效的整体关系图,展示了粒子系统的主要构成和各个组件之间的关系。
```mermaid
erDiagram
前言:各式各样的制造工坊常常会出现在任意类型的游戏中,铁匠铺、车间、工业建筑等等,那么如何快速且简单的实现一款可复用的烟雾特效呢,先在脑海中想象一下我们生活里常见的烟雾吧。初步实现:在经过简单的想象以后,我们可以总结烟雾有以下一些普遍规律:垂直向上飘散有颜色且半透明大小不规则速度不规则容易受风的方向影响暂时总结一些基本规律以后,我们尝试按照上面这些特效来制作吧:首先创建一个空Unity场景用于观察
转载
2023-08-28 19:49:57
142阅读
效果:烟雾缭绕实现思路的探索:最直接的思路就是用粒子模拟,粒子特效特效跟随摄像机,然后布拉布拉的往外喷。效果还可以接受,但是用默认shader实现的粒子特效,会跟墙体地面等场景物品产生明显的接缝。这个问题起始解决起来也比较方便,把默认的粒子shader复制一遍,然后关闭ZTest。但是,虽然这个效果也可以接受,但是,为了压缩这一点点的性能开销,还是像尝试使用UV实现。PS4上看到一款游戏《路弗兰的
转载
2024-03-19 13:18:44
143阅读
iOS充电粒子特效是许多应用中常见的亮点,能够提升用户体验,使应用更具吸引力。本文将详细记录解决“iOS充电粒子特效”相关问题的全过程,包括环境预检、部署架构、安装过程、依赖管理、故障排查及最佳实践等内容。
## 环境预检
在对充电粒子特效进行开发之前,需确保相关环境符合要求。以下是环境预检的四象限图,体现了硬件与软件兼容性分析:
```mermaid
quadrantChart
t
## 如何在Android中实现“烟雾粒子”效果
在Android游戏开发或者图形应用中,烟雾粒子效果常常是必不可少的,一种常用的方式是通过粒子系统来实现。下面,我将为你提供一个步骤指南,手把手教会你如何在Android中实现烟雾粒子效果。
### 流程概览
| 步骤 | 描述 |
|---------|-------------------
一、粒子发射器iOS中的粒子效果有两部分组成,一部分为发射器,设置例子发射的宏观属性,另一部分是粒子单元,用于设置相应的粒子属性。粒子发射器是基于Layer层:CAEmitterLayer。其中常用的属性如下:@interface CAEmitterLayer : CALayer
//粒子单元数组
@property (nullable, copy) NSArray<CAEmitterCel
转载
2023-10-13 07:47:57
290阅读
文章目录参考 LitForwardPass.hlsl临摹使用 Test/URPFog只要 Fog_Linear 变体的效果问题修复References 管线:URP URP:7.7.1 unity:2019.4.30f1参考 LitForwardPass.hlslLitForwardPass.hlsl 在:#include Packages/com.unity.render-pipelines.
转载
2024-05-30 10:11:26
198阅读
HTML5确实非常强大,很多时候我们可以利用HTML5中的新技术实现非常炫酷的粒子动画效果,粒子动画在HTML5应用中也是比较消耗本地资源的,尤其是CPU,但是有些HTML5粒子效果确实能给用户带来不一样的惊艳用户体验。本文就是要分享8款效果惊艳的HTML5粒子动画特效,希望你可以喜欢。 1、HTML5 Canvas粒子模拟效果 这是一款利用HTML5 Canvas模拟出来的30000个粒子动画
# iOS开发 粒子特效 沙化
在iOS开发中,我们经常会遇到需要实现一些炫酷的UI特效的需求,其中粒子特效是一种常见且引人注目的效果之一。本文将介绍如何在iOS应用中实现一个沙化的粒子特效。
## 粒子特效概述
粒子特效是通过在屏幕上创建大量小尺寸、移动速度不同的小点(即粒子)来形成各种炫酷的动画效果。在沙化特效中,粒子通常会具有下落的动作,使得整个屏幕仿佛被沙尘覆盖。
## 实现步骤
原创
2024-06-20 06:05:18
122阅读
1 简介 拖尾(TrailRenderer)、线段渲染器(LineRenderer)、粒子系统(ParticleSystem)是 Unity3D 提供的三大特效,其中粒子系统的功能最为强大,特效也最炫酷,但操作也最复杂。粒子系统中,不断地有粒子生成和粒子消亡,一般而言,粒子消亡速率和生成速率保持一致(除预热阶段),使得粒子系统保持一个稳定状态。使用粒子系统,可以实现烟花、水泡、枪口火花、核弹
转载
2024-01-02 22:15:21
355阅读
今天我们来学习一下particles.jsParticles.js是一个开源的轻量级JavaScript库,它帮助你创建漂亮的交互式粒子效果。它基于HTML5 canvas元素,能够在背景中生成动态的粒子效果。它可以通过调整不同的选项来定制化粒子形状、数量、大小、颜色、运动速度等等。除此之外,particles.js 还支持响应式设计,可以让效果在不同的设备上呈现出不同的表现。这个库非常适合用于网
转载
2023-06-01 13:36:56
285阅读
1,粒子系统介绍 每个引擎都会有自己的粒子系统,粒子系统特效在游戏中运用广泛,比如射击类游戏中的爆炸特效,烟雾特效,开枪时喷出的火焰,撞击时击出的火花等等多半由粒子系统实现。粒子系统的基本单元是粒子,每个粒子一般具有形状、大小、颜色、透明度、位置、速度、加速度、方向、生命周期等属性。每一帧,粒子系统一般都会执行如下步骤:&nb
转载
2024-05-18 15:39:42
50阅读
前言相信大家在玩游戏的时候,应该见到过一些怪物死亡过后,就爆裂开来,或化作万千碎片,或化为一缕青烟,或化作一堆粉末,随风飘散。感觉非常这种死亡特效是非常的有意思的。众所周知,Shader可以做出一些炫酷的效果出来,我这里也用Shader做了一个怪物灰飞烟灭的效果,一起来看看吧。上效果图。 刚开始这四个怪物在跳舞,然后跳舞结束就灰飞烟灭了。怪物变成了一堆沙粒,
转载
2024-06-05 10:10:34
191阅读